Los Angeles Dodgers vs Pittsburgh Pirates
August 27, 1972 Box Score

The box score below is an accurate record of events for the baseball contest played on August 27, 1972 at Three Rivers Stadium. The Los Angeles Dodgers defeated the Pittsburgh Pirates and the box score is "ready to surrender its truth to the knowing eye."

Los Angeles Dodgers 7, Pittsburgh Pirates 4

Los Angeles Dodgers ab   r   h rbi
Valentine 2b 4 1 2 0
Buckner rf 5 2 3 2
Davis cf 5 0 1 1
Parker 1b 4 2 3 0
Robinson lf 5 0 2 2
  Brewer p 0 0 0 0
Garvey 3b 4 0 0 0
  Wills 3b 0 0 0 0
Russell ss 3 1 0 0
Yeager c 1 0 0 0
  Lacy ph 1 0 0 0
  Cannizzaro c 1 0 1 2
Downing p 2 0 0 0
  Crawford ph 1 0 0 0
  Mikkelsen p 0 0 0 0
  Richert p 0 0 0 0
  Mota ph,lf 1 1 1 0
Totals 37 7 13 7
Pittsburgh Pirates ab   r   h rbi
Clines cf,lf 3 1 2 0
  Giusti p 0 0 0 0
Stennett 2b,cf 5 1 2 0
Clemente rf 3 0 2 2
Stargell 1b 5 0 1 0
Sanguillen c 5 1 2 1
Robertson lf 3 0 0 0
  Mazeroski 2b 1 0 0 0
Hebner 3b 4 0 3 1
Alley ss 5 0 0 0
Briles p 4 1 1 0
  Hernandez p 0 0 0 0
  Davalillo lf 0 0 0 0
Totals 38 4 13 4
Los Angeles 200 000 2217132
Pittsburgh 101 001 1004130

  E–Garvey 2 (23).  DP–Los Angeles 1, Pittsburgh 1.  2B–Los Angeles Parker 2 (10,off Briles 2); Buckner (12,off Briles); Cannizzaro (5,off Briles).  3B–Pittsburgh Clines (5,off Downing).  HR–Los Angeles Buckner (5,7th inning off Briles 1 on, 2 out).  SH–Valentine (6,off Briles); Clines (3,off Downing); Mazeroski (3,off Mikkelsen).  IBB–Parker (5,by Briles); Russell (6,by Briles).  SF–Clemente (2,off Downing).  HBP–Clines (2,by Downing).  HBP–Downing (6,Clines).  IBB–Briles 2 (5,Parker,Russell).  U-HP–Satch Davidson, 1B–Bruce Froemming, 2B–Augie Donatelli, 3B–Stan Landes.  T–2:34.  A–25,672.
